Tabnine Brings RAG To AI Coding Assistant To Generate Contextual Code

Tabnine Brings RAG To AI Coding Assistant To Generate Contextual Code

[ad_1]

Tabnine, the Tel Aviv-based AI coding platform firm, has introduced vital enhancements to its coding assistant. On the coronary heart of those enhancements is the combination of retrieval augmented era strategies, which allow the platform to ship finely-tuned solutions by drawing on particular code and engineering patterns discovered inside a group’s codebase or built-in growth atmosphere. RAG is often utilized in enterprise purposes to scale back hallucinations generated by giant language fashions. By injecting context and factual data into the immediate, RAG ensures that the response from LLMs is grounded.

Tabnine is a pioneering AI coding assistant utilized by over one million customers throughout quite a few organizations, distinguishing itself as an early innovator within the discipline of generative AI for code. It enhances developer productiveness by automating repetitive duties and offering optimized code solutions, documentation and exams. Providing a extremely personalised expertise, Tabnine is suitable with all main IDEs and helps common programming languages, libraries and frameworks. It prioritizes privateness and safety, permitting for deployment in quite a lot of environments, reminiscent of SaaS, VPC and on-premises and is designed with enterprise-grade security measures.

The most recent updates to Tabnine’s platform concentrate on rising the contextual consciousness of the AI, permitting it to assimilate a corporation’s distinctive code, explanations and documentation. This ends in extremely personalised code suggestions that align carefully with the engineering group’s practices and preferences. The enhancements are usually not simply restricted to code era; Tabnine Chat, a characteristic that facilitates pure language interactions with the big language fashions that energy Tabnine, has now reached common availability. This device broadens the scope of Tabnine’s capabilities, supporting a big selection of software program growth actions reminiscent of studying, analysis, take a look at era, code upkeep, bug fixing and documentation era.

In an period the place privateness and safety are paramount, Tabnine has taken sturdy measures to make sure the confidentiality of proprietary code. The corporate has made it clear that it doesn’t retailer or share any of the corporate’s code. The AI is educated solely on open-source code with permissive licenses and for SaaS customers, Tabnine supplies superior encryption and a strict coverage of zero knowledge retention. This method is designed to alleviate issues concerning the privateness of codebases and the origins of the code utilized in coaching AI fashions.

Tabnine’s strategic partnership with DigitalOcean exhibits that it’s dedicated to creating generative AI accessible to builders. This collaboration is geared toward making generative AI extra accessible to a various vary of builders and companies, notably startups and small to medium-sized enterprises. The partnership is poised to empower these organizations to expedite and streamline the software program growth lifecycle whereas sustaining excessive requirements of safety and compliance.

The corporate’s latest achievements are underscored by the profitable closure of a $25 million Collection B funding spherical, reflecting sturdy investor confidence in Tabnine’s imaginative and prescient and know-how. The funding is earmarked for increasing Tabnine’s generative coding capabilities and for bolstering its gross sales and international assist groups. With a consumer base of over one million builders and 10,000 clients, Tabnine has already made a major influence on the software program growth trade. Its concentrate on personalised and safe AI-powered coding help positions it as a formidable competitor available in the market, with a brilliant future for additional development and innovation.

Tabnine’s most up-to-date bulletins display its dedication to bettering the software program growth course of with progressive, personalised and safe AI-powered instruments. The corporate continues to push the boundaries of what is attainable with coding help, setting a brand new normal for effectivity and high quality in software program growth.

[ad_2]

Supply hyperlink